titleOfInvention PROCEDURE FOR THE PREPARATION OF 1-PHENYL-2-AMINO CARBONYLINDOL COMPOUNDS.
abstract PROCEDURE FOR THE OBTAINING OF 1-PHENYL-2-AMINO CARBONYLINDOL COMPOUNDS AND THEIR ACID ADDITION SALTS, IN FORMULA (I), IN WHICH Z AND R1-R9 MAY BE SEVERAL TYPES OF RADICALS, CONSISTING IN THE REACTION OF COMPOUNDS FORMULA (II), WITH COMPOUNDS OF FORMULA R8NHR9, IN WHICH AND IS A GROUP THAT CAN BE SEPARATED BY AMINOLYSIS AND THE OTHER SYMBOLS HAVE THE SAME MEANING AS IN FORMULA (I). THE REACTION IS EFFECTED IN AN INERT ORGANIC SOLVENT, IN THE PRESENCE OF A BASE, AT A TEMPERATURE INCLUDING BETWEEN 50JC AND 150JC.THESE COMPOUNDS HAVE PHARMACOLOGICAL APPLICATIONS FOR THE TREATMENT OF THE HEART RATE.
